When a computer is booted, UEFI firmware loads files stored on the ESP(EFI system partition) to start installed operating system and various utilities." Normally, you may see more EFI system partition on Windows 10.Īccording to Wikipedia, " EFI system partition (ESP) is a partition on a data storage device which is used computers adhering to UEFI (Unified Extensible Firmware Interface). It takes about 100M or 200MB or so with no drive letter. What Is EFI System Partition (ESP)ĮFI partition, also known as EFI system partition, short for ESP, is automatically generated when you successfully install Windows OS on a GPT disk in your computer.
